Casino Odds Demystified: What RTP and Variance Really Mean for You
Let's kick things off by pulling back the curtain on how casino games are designed. Every game has a built-in mathematical advantage for the house, known as the "house edge." This isn't a trick; it's how the business operates, much like any other form of entertainment. The key concept for players is RTP, or Return to Player. Expressed as a percentage, this figure represents the average amount of money a game pays back to players over millions of spins or hands. A 96% RTP slot, for instance, theoretically returns $96 for every $100 wagered in the long run.
It's crucial to understand that RTP is a long-term statistical average. In your individual session, variance - or volatility - is the star of the show. Low volatility games offer frequent, smaller wins, keeping your bankroll ticking over. High volatility games are the opposite; they can have long dry spells but offer the potential for larger payouts. This randomness is governed by certified Random Number Generators (RNGs), ensuring every outcome is independent and fair. Knowing this helps set realistic expectations: while the odds shape long-term outcomes, your very next spin could be a winner.
Your Money, Your Rules: The Art of Smart Risk Control
Think of your gambling session like a trip to the beach. You wouldn't swim out further than you're comfortable with, right? Smart risk control is your personal safety line in the world of online casino play. It starts with a simple, non-negotiable step: decide on a bankroll - an amount of money you can comfortably afford to lose for entertainment - and stick to it. This is your session's fuel; once it's gone, the fun stops.
Next, consider your bet sizing. A good rule of thumb is to keep individual bets small relative to your total bankroll, allowing you to weather natural swings. Pacing is everything. Set a time limit before you start playing to avoid fatigue, which can lead to poor decisions or "chasing" losses - a state often called 'tilt.' Speaking of which, if you find yourself frustrated or making impulsive bets, that's your cue to log out and take a break. Controlled risk isn't about restricting fun; it's about extending your enjoyment and ensuring you're always playing by your own rules. It’s the single most effective "strategy" any player can adopt.
Forget Magic Systems: Here Are Strategies That Actually Make Sense
Since no strategy can overcome the built-in house edge in random games, what can you actually do? Focus on approaches that manage your experience, not the game's outcome. Flat betting, or wagering the same amount consistently, is a classic for a reason. It removes emotional decision-making from bet sizing and helps your bankroll last longer. Some players like a low-volatility "warm-up" on a calmer game before trying their luck on a high-volatility slot, which can help set a relaxed mood.
Setting clear session goals is powerful. Instead of "win $500," try "play for 60 minutes" or "enjoy 100 spins on my favourite slot." This frames the activity as time-based entertainment. Another useful mental trick is "reverse chasing": decide in advance to stop after a certain win amount, locking in a positive feeling. These aren't winning systems; they are sensible frameworks that bring structure to your play, reduce emotional spikes, and help you walk away on your own terms. They turn a potentially reactive session into a proactive one.
Roulette Reality Check: How to Play the Wheel Without Spinning Your Wheels
Roulette, with its elegant wheel and array of betting options, has inspired more "winning systems" than perhaps any other casino game. Theories like the Martingale (doubling your bet after a loss) or the Fibonacci sequence are mathematically fascinating. Their appeal is psychological: they create a structured plan that feels like control. However, the cold, hard truth is that every spin of a fair roulette wheel is an independent, random event. No progression system can change the underlying odds on an even-chance bet.
So, how should you approach roulette at Yabby Casino? First, embrace the even-chance bets (red/black, odd/even). They offer the best odds on the table. Keep your sessions shorter and treat them as a fun, fast-paced flutter rather than a strategic conquest. Use controlled staking - like the flat betting we mentioned earlier - to enjoy the ride. Sector play, or betting on neighbours of a number, can be entertaining, but remember it doesn't increase your chance of winning; it just changes how a win is distributed. View the game as a thrilling spectacle of chance, and you'll have a much more rewarding time.
Slots Unspun: The Real Story Behind Bonus Rounds and Jackpots
Online slots are the digital heart of any casino, including Yabby Casino, and they operate on pure, unadulterated randomness. Each spin's outcome is determined the millisecond you hit the button by the RNG. Common player theories - like "a machine is due for a win" or "warming up a slot with small bets" - are engaging rituals, but they don't influence the game. The two factors you *can* choose are the game's RTP (aim for higher percentages) and its volatility, which should match your bankroll and desired play style.
Bonus rounds and free spins are triggered randomly, though their frequency is tied to volatility. Setting a session cap, both for time and money, is especially important with slots due to their rapid pace. Always check the paytable to understand the game's rules.
